Cadra ("we", "our", "us") operates the Cadra mobile application (the "App"). This Privacy Policy explains how we collect, use, and protect your information when you use our App.

1. Information We Collect

Account & Profile Information. When you create an account or complete onboarding, we collect information you provide such as your name, email address, cycling experience level, fitness goals, weekly riding hours, and functional threshold power (FTP).

Workout & Activity Data. When you complete workouts, we collect performance data including duration, distance, heart rate zones, cadence, power output, perceived effort ratings, and ride timestamps.

Third-Party Integrations. If you choose to connect your Strava account, we access activity data through the Strava API in accordance with Strava's terms. You can disconnect this integration at any time.

Device & Sensor Data. With your permission, the App may access Bluetooth-connected sensors (heart rate monitors, power meters, cadence sensors) and device location services during active workouts.

Payment Information. Subscriptions are processed through Apple's App Store. We do not collect or store your payment card details. RevenueCat, our subscription management provider, processes purchase receipts to manage your subscription status.

3. AI-Powered Coaching

Cadra uses the Anthropic API (Claude) to generate personalized training plans and coaching guidance. Your fitness profile and workout history may be sent to Anthropic's servers to generate this content. Anthropic processes this data in accordance with their privacy policy and does not use API inputs to train their models.

4. Data Storage & Security

Your data is stored securely using Supabase, a cloud database platform with encryption at rest and in transit. We implement row-level security policies to ensure users can only access their own data. While we take reasonable measures to protect your information, no method of electronic transmission or storage is 100% secure.

6. Data Retention

We retain your data for as long as your account is active. If you delete your account, we will delete your personal data within 30 days, except where retention is required by law.

7. Your Rights

You may request access to, correction of, or deletion of your personal data at any time by contacting us. If you are a resident of the European Economic Area or the United Kingdom, you have additional rights under the GDPR including the right to data portability and the right to object to processing.

8. Children's Privacy

Cadra is not intended for children under the age of 13. We do not knowingly collect personal information from children under 13. If we become aware that we have collected data from a child under 13, we will delete it promptly.
